National Stock Exchange(SM) (NSX(R)) today announced the opening of new offices in Jersey City, officially establishing the Exchange's headquarters in the heart of the East Coast financial district.
NSX completed its move last week to its new headquarters at 101 Hudson Street in Jersey City, NJ, from its former Jersey City location at 525 Washington Blvd. NSX first opened an East Coast office in April 2005, when the Exchange began developing NSX BLADE(SM), an entirely new technology platform that would become the centerpiece of NSX's new business plan. Initially housing the Exchange's technology group, NSX's East Coast facility has since expanded to include the Exchange's business development, strategic planning and customer services areas.

The establishment of an East Coast headquarters is the next natural step in NSX's evolution. It follows a period of unprecedented change at NSX over the past year and a half that has included the development of a completely new business model, demutualization into a for-profit corporation, the equity investments that followed from six leading Wall Street firms and ECNs, and the building of an entirely new technology platform.
